I think you've got eludium and lumenite backwards.

Eludium is light blue, looks like two crossed sticks. Lumenite is dark blue with three points...

So...
http://www.hazeronwiki.com/Eludium
That stuff is everywhere on every moon I've ever seen. It's nearly as common as stone on moons.

http://www.hazeronwiki.com/Lumenite
That stuff is much more uncommon, relatively speaking.

If you've got a ton of lumenite but no eludium anywhere in your system, you should post on the hazeron forums in the bug reports section. New players aren't supposed to start in systems without eludium, I think.
